Environmental Engineering is about average in terms of popularity for degree programs. That is, it ranks #173 out of the 395 majors across the country that we analyze each year. As such, the degree program isn't offered at every college in the United States, but there are schools that do have a program in the field that are top-notch when it comes to quality.

There was only one school in Nevada to review for the 2024 Best Environmental Engineering Schools in Nevada ranking.

University of Nevada - Reno is one of the finest schools in the United States for getting a degree in environmental engineering. Located in the city of Reno, UNR is a public university with a very large student population.

After graduating, environmental engineering degree recipients usually make around $59,975 in the first five years of their career.
